Truncate Long Lines

Possible Values: Yes, No*

Truncate Lines No

When this item is set to Yes, long text lines that would wrap around to the next line will be terminated at the right margin column or the right usable edge of the platen, whichever is reached first. The remainder of the characters in the line are discarded. Graphics printing always truncates.

Bottom Paper Slew Rate

852si only

Possible Values: Normal, Fast*

Bottom Slew Fast

In the PrintMaster 852si, this item controls the speed of paper in the bottom paper path. When this item is set to Fast, paper motion will take place at 12 inches per second. When set to Normal, this speed is the same as the rear paper path. This setting may be necessary when using thick multi-part forms that tend to de-laminate or have bulky perforation “tents”.
